And then, against all odds, in 2021, Professor Blandine Courbière, specialist in fertility in the center where my ovaries were frozen, contacted me. She explains to me that there is a new procedure which consists in grafting ovarian fabric under the skin. Not to have a baby, but to i saved myself – “thanks restore production of sex hormones and therefore, get out of menopause. The operation is simple at first: I am made a small incision at the level of the pelvic area. I am established some of my fragments of ovarian fabric. Only downside: it’s still experimental. It is amazing everything that these little bits of organs are capable of. But their lifespan is limited. In May 2023, they stopped working. I am however serene: there are still enough frozen fragments to regret me and. in August 2023, 3 months after the second transplant, everything set out. I will be able to enjoy the youth for a few more years which cancer deprived me.

It is immense satisfaction to know that my fight was not in vain. But also that he will save years of suffering to other women in my case: thanks to the success of operations such as mine. the ovarian fabric i saved myself – “thanks transplant is now also authorized in order to delay the menopause caused by cancer treatments.
